Given the function g(x) = −2x + 4, find g(−5)

OpenStudy (anonymous):

g(-5)= -2(-5)+4 = 10+4= 14

OpenStudy (anonymous):

plug in -5 everywhere you see an x so you get -2(-5) + 4
